Growing like thunderheads all summer long, the trees and plants of the woodlands thrive and cover every bit of the mountain until they finally begin to lose their momentum, and in the dark shadows of a forest that has gone through its adolescence and prime, one feels a touch of sadness.
The forest in September is so abundant in foliage that underneath everything is darkened. However, in winter, the trees lose their leaves and you can see through the woods very well. Then the dramatic transformation that a mixed-species forest goes through every year in early spring is truly extraordinary. Young shoots growing from the branches of trees burn like light-green flames, and before long, the forest which had been empty is filled with green leaves. Walking over the pass that leads to my house and observing the changes, I understand the Buddhist phenomenon of “existence emerging from nothingness” and the phenomenon from modern physics of “energy transforming into matter.” I understand that these abstract, philosophical ideas represent exactly what is happening here.
“Energy transforming into matter” is the process of photosynthesis—sunshine energy, with carbon dioxide, creating organic compounds, that is to say plants creating leaves with the energy they have taken in. “Existence emerging from nothingness” can be seen when shoots and then leaves appear from the bare branches of the trees using that potent energy-nourishment. And then in autumn they fall off of the trees and return into the forest, or into the original state of “emptiness” or “nothingness.”
Thus in the forest I am able to learn that these phases of the circulation of energy, the “formation and disappearance,” are common to all phenomena of energy, and this understanding can advance my work in the contemplation of the universe as a phenomenon of energy.
—from “To Learn from the Forest” by Akira Ito
